Why Rubber to Seal Auto Is Necessary
I have found that rubber seals are one of the most important parts of an auto because they help keep the inside protected from water, dust, air, and noise. My car feels much more comfortable when the seals are in good condition, since they stop rain from leaking in and reduce outside sounds while driving. This makes every trip safer and more enjoyable for me.
I also notice that rubber sealing helps protect the vehicle from damage over time. My car’s doors, windows, and trunk stay better aligned and last longer when the seals are doing their job. Without good rubber seals, moisture can get inside and cause rust, mold, or electrical problems, which can lead to expensive repairs.
For me, rubber to seal auto is necessary because it supports both comfort and durability. It keeps my vehicle cleaner, quieter, and better protected from weather and wear. In my experience, replacing worn seals is a small maintenance step that makes a big difference.
My Buying Guides on Rubber To Seal Auto
What I Look for in Rubber Auto Seals
When I shop for rubber to seal auto parts, I first check the fit and purpose. I want a seal that matches the exact area I need to protect, whether it is a door, window, trunk, hood, or windshield. In my experience, a proper fit matters more than anything else because even a small gap can lead to leaks, wind noise, or dust getting inside.
I also pay attention to the material quality. I prefer rubber that feels flexible but strong, since brittle rubber tends to crack over time. If I can, I choose seals that are resistant to heat, cold, UV rays, and moisture. That gives me more confidence that the seal will last longer in daily driving conditions.
Why I Care About Durability
For me, durability is one of the biggest reasons to buy a good auto rubber seal. A cheap seal may look fine at first, but it can shrink, harden, or peel away after a short time. I have found that spending a little more on a better seal often saves me from replacing it again too soon.
I also look for seals with strong adhesive backing or reliable installation features if I need a self-stick type. If the seal is meant to be clipped or pressed into place, I make sure it is designed for a secure hold. A seal that stays in place is always worth it.
Choosing the Right Type for My Vehicle
I always match the seal type to the vehicle and the area I am repairing. Some seals are made for door edges, while others are designed for trunks, sunroofs, or windows. I do not assume one rubber seal works for every job.
If I am replacing an old seal, I compare the shape, thickness, and length carefully. I also check whether I need a universal seal or a vehicle-specific one. In my experience, vehicle-specific seals usually give me a better result, but universal options can work well if I measure correctly.

My Thoughts on Installation
I prefer seals that are easy to install, especially if I am doing the work myself. A seal that comes with clear instructions makes the process much smoother. I also like products that do not require special tools unless the job really needs them.
Before installation, I clean the surface well so the rubber can bond or sit properly. In my experience, dirt, grease, and old adhesive can reduce performance. I take my time during installation because a careful fit usually gives me the best long-term result.
